Erstellen eines Modellbereitstellungspakets mit MDSModelDeploy

Gilt für:SQL Server – nur Windows Azure SQL Managed Instance

Verwenden Sie in Master Data Services das MDSModelDeploy-Tool, um ein Paket zu erstellen. Abhängig von den angegebenen Befehlen kann das Paket folgenden Inhalt haben:

  • Nur Modellobjekte.

  • Modellobjekte und Daten.

Wenn Sie ein Paket bereitstellen möchten, das nur Modellobjekte enthält, können Sie stattdessen den Modellbereitstellungs-Assistenten in der Master Data Manager-Webanwendung verwenden. Weitere Informationen finden Sie unter Erstellen eines Modellbereitstellungspakets mithilfe des Assistenten.

Voraussetzungen

So führen Sie diese Prozedur aus

  1. Die grundlegenden Berechtigungen zum Ausführen des MDSModelDeploy-Tools lauten wie folgt:

    • Die gleiche Windows-Berechtigung wie der MDS-Konfigurations-Manager (Windows-Administrator)

    • DBA-Berechtigung für die MDS-Datenbank

  2. Die grundlegenden Berechtigungen zum Erstellen des Pakets mit dem MDSModelDeploy-Tool lauten wie folgt:

    • MDS-Modelladministratorberechtigung für das Datenmodell.

    • Informationen zu Berechtigungen für MDS-Import/Export-Funktionsbereiche

  3. Die grundlegenden Berechtigungen zum Bereitstellen eines Modells mit dem MDSModelDeploy-Tool lauten wie folgt:

    • Funktionsberechtigung für den MDS-Explorer

    • Funktionsberechtigung für die MDS-Systemverwaltung

  4. Die grundlegenden Berechtigungen zum Auflisten von Modellen mit dem MDSModelDeploy-Tool lauten wie folgt:

    • Funktionsberechtigung für den MDS-Explorer

    • MDS-Modelladministratorberechtigung für das Datenmodell zum Anzeigen des Modells in der Liste.

Es muss ein Modell vorhanden sein, aus dem Sie ein Paket erstellen können. Weitere Informationen finden Sie unter Erstellen eines Modells (Master Data Services).

Weitere Informationen finden Sie unter Administratoren (Master Data Services).

So erstellen Sie ein Modellbereitstellungspaket mit MDSModelDeploy

  1. Öffnen Sie eine Administrator-Eingabeaufforderung.

  2. Navigieren Sie zum Speicherort von "MDSModelDeploy.exe".

    • Wenn MDS am Standardspeicherort installiert wurde, befindet sich die Datei unter „ Laufwerk:\Programme\Microsoft SQL Server\130\Master Data Services\Configuration“.

    • Wenn MDS nicht am Standardspeicherort installiert wurde, suchen Sie auf dem lokalen Computer nach der Datei "MDSModelDeploy.exe".

  3. Optional. Dient zum Anzeigen der Optionen und der Hilfe.

    • Geben Sie MDSModelDeploy ein, und drücken Sie EINGABETASTE, um alle verfügbaren Optionen anzuzeigen.

    • Geben Sie Folgendes ein, um Hilfe für eine Option anzuzeigen, wobei OptionName der Name der Option ist: MDSModelDeploy help OptionName.

  4. Optional. Wenn Sie über mehrere Webanwendungen verfügen, bestimmen Sie den Namen des Diensts, für den Sie die Bereitstellung durchführen, indem Sie diesen Befehl eingeben und die EINGABETASTE drücken:

    MDSModelDeploy listservices  
    

    Eine Liste von Werten wird zurückgegeben, z. B. MDS1, Default Web Site, MDS. Der erste Wert in dieser Liste (in diesem Fall MDS1) wird benötigt, um das Modell bereitzustellen.

  5. Geben Sie Folgendes ein, um ein Paket zu erstellen, das Modellobjekte und Daten enthält. Dabei gilt: ModelName, VersionName, ServiceNameund PackageName sind die Namen des Modells, der Version, des Diensts bzw. der PKG-Ausgabedatei:

    MDSModelDeploy createpackage -model ModelName -version VersionName -service ServiceName -package PackageName -includedata  
    

    Wenn Sie keine Daten einschließen möchten, verwenden Sie nicht die Schalter -version und -includedata .

  6. Drücken Sie die EINGABETASTE. Nach der erfolgreichen Erstellung des Pakets wird eine Meldung angezeigt, die besagt, dass der MDSModelDeploy-Vorgang erfolgreich abgeschlossen wurde.

Nächste Schritte

Weitere Informationen

Modellbereitstellungsoptionen (Master Data Services)
Bereitstellen von Modellen (Master Data Services)